HER TURN
Finally, a fabulous mature rom-com! For fans of the hit series "Grace and Frankie" and readers of Nora Ephron.
Liz is the personal essay editor of a page called "Her Turn" at a national newspaper in Washington, D.C. Divorced and the mother of a college-age son, she has a full life, including lots of friends and a clandestine affair with the married publisher of her newspaper, but she is still struggling with forgiveness for her ex-husband of 12 years.
One day, her tidy life is up-ended when a submission comes in from Seattle, from the woman who had an affair and later married Liz's ex-husband. Wife Two has no idea that she is sending an essay to Wife One and when the essay inadvertently gets published, all hell breaks loose in Liz's life including: breaking-up with her boss/lover, making what her son considers very bad choices with other men, and even experimenting with attending a Cuddle Party!
Will Liz ever find forgiveness for her ex-husband and happiness for herself?
Katherine Ashenburg has written articles for The New York Times and Toronto Life, among many others. Some of her books include The Mourner's Dance: What We Do When People Die, and The Dirt on Clean: An Unsanitized History (published in 12 countries) and her first novel Sofie & Cecilia. Like her protagonist Liz, Katherine was once a newspaper editor.
